What does the EPASTS_a134_osehGuardedResetAfterErrWithoutReset alert mean?
This alert is reported by the OsErrorHandler_R12(OSEH) component when ErrorHook was called because of an error in a partition which is configured to handle such errors with requesting a guarded reset. This error is reported after the guarded reset.
What you'll see in your Tesla
- Not Available
What triggers it
If any OS service returns a StatusType value other value than E_OK. The error is reported after a guarded reset caused by OS error.
When it clears
Perform EPAS Software update.
Potential impact
EPAS reset.
Affected models
Model Y
Model Y 2025+
